In her best seller, The 5 Second Rule, author and a motivational speaker, Mel Robbins suggests taking 5 second decisions to beat procrastination. By counting down from 5 to 1 and taking action within that 5 second window can stop procrastinating or even begin the process of achieving an amazing dream. I’ve been using The 5 Second Rule for quite some time now and highly recommend reading Mel’s book. It’s absolutely incredible. So, what is preventing you from starting something great today?
